The graph of the function f(x) = −3x^2 − 3x + 6 is shown. Which statements describe the graph? Check all that apply.
A The vertex is the maximum value.
B The axis of symmetry is x = -1/2
C The domain is all real numbers.   
D The range is all real numbers.
E The x-intercepts are at (−2, 0) and (1,0).
F The function is decreasing from (−∞, 6.75).

A The vertex is the maximum value: YES
B The axis of symmetry is x = -1/2: YES
C The domain is all real numbers: YES
D The range is all real numbers.NO. The range is all real number <or= 7
E The x-intercepts are at (−2, 0) and (1,0).YES
F The function is decreasing from (−∞, 6.75): NO. The function is increasing within this interval
